#253 Different Icon Sizes in Columns of Startmenu

Tom Goessi

It would be nice to have different icon sizes in each column of the startmenu like this is shown in the attached picture.

For this, skin options should be extended to define the icon size for column 1 and column 2. Extend 'Main_large_icons' with 'Main_large_icons1' and 'Main_large_icons2'. It's not possible to define it with each column separately in the current version.

As one could only make icons large for one column and small for the other then, which has the same size like the sub menu icon size, it would also be nice to extend the configuration in 'Menu Look' with a third icon size option. Use eg. Medium icon size for this.
In this way, users could eg. use 36px icons in the first column, 24px icons in the second column and 18px icons in the submenus.
For skin options, new options like 'Main_medium_icons' would be introduced for this.

The introduction of a medium icon size would generally be fine as the large icon size should not have been changed if smaller icons wanted to be used in startmenu, but not as small as the small icons, that are used in the submenus. With the current version, large icon size must be changed for this.


1 Attachments


  • Ivo Beltchev

    Ivo Beltchev - 2012-12-18

    There are two problems here. Every new icon size requires the creation of a new image list and all the overhead it needs. The other thing is I think it will be confusing to the user when another icon size is introduced, that is not even used by the stock skins.

  • xpclient

    xpclient - 2012-12-19

    @Tom, if you are okay with the right column without icons but simply adjusting the spacing between the items, open the skin you use in an elevated instance of Resource Hacker and edit the values of 'text padding 2'. I set it to 2,9,8,9 which is a size I find appropriate for touch as well as mouse/keyboard. It's not the same as icon size, but it's a substitute that works really well.

    Last edit: xpclient 2012-12-19

Log in to post a comment.